Prevent Basement Flooding with a Sump Pump System
A sump pump system acts as a crucial defense against basement flooding. This effective device includes a sump pit, which collects water that flows into your basement. A submersible pump then pumps the collected water out of your home, preventing flooding.
To guarantee the efficiency of your sump pump system, periodic maintenance are necessary. This includes keeping the sump pit unobstructed from debris and testing the pump's operation.

Picking the Right Sump Pump for Your Basement Needs
Protecting your home's foundation from flooding is essential. A properly functioning sump pump can be your first line of defense against water damage. However, with so many variations available, selecting the right sump pump for your specific needs can seem overwhelming. Consider the capacity of your basement and the amount of rainfall your area typically experiences. A powerful pump may be necessary if you live in a region prone to heavy rainfall.
It's also important to choose between submersible and pedestal pumps. Submersible pumps are completely submerged in the water, while pedestal pumps have the motor outside the pit. Submersible pumps are generally more efficient, but pedestal pumps may be easier to set up.
Finally, don't forget about a backup power source. A battery backup system or generator can ensure your sump pump continues to function even during a power outage.
Dealing With Common Sump Pump Issues
A sump pump is a vital system for protecting your home from inundation. While sump pump not working they are generally reliable, there are some common troubles that can arise. Here's a look at some of the most frequent sump pump matters and how to address them.
One common issue is a defective sensor. If the switch isn't sensing water, the pump won't turn on. Inspect the sensor for debris.
Another common cause is a plugged outlet. This can happen from sediment building up in the pipe. Unclog the tube to restore water flow.
Finally, a faulty motor is another possibility. If your pump won't operate, it may be time to replace the pump unit. Regular checks can help avoid these common problems.
